 It is convenient to summarise Association meetings and events as “education, networking and seeing the latest from suppliers…” but what if by doing so we significantly understate their value? What if we define their core purpose as driving and supporting change? Ultimately, creating real value comes from helping members to prepare for the future. 

We believe if we think differently about events they can be harnessed to enhance an association's impact, motivate members and act as drivers of change.  

However, the limitations of traditional success measures are an obstacle. Changing how we define and measure success is not a straightforward task but taking a strategic view on the purpose of your event is a crucial first step to generating more value for the association. 

 

Associations that embrace change-driving events will naturally move towards becoming more agile and responsive. Events can be a tangible demonstration of doing something new, a test-bed for new (sometimes risky) ideas, and act as a momentum builder that makes necessary change feel positive.
